I visited a vacuum shop I hadn't visited before hoping to see some Miele and Riccar canister vacuums. They didn't have any Riccar canisters, owner said they weren't that good, and he only had the Miele S6 canister (no powered brush so that didn't interest me) so I tried a Miele Swing upright.
Not impressed. Oh, nice quality, but there is no way that thing will get under my beds (the Windsor won't either, limiting it's utility) and the swivel feature seems like a gimmick. The S6 definitely has better plastics than modern Kenmores (but not the old ones, not by a long shot) and nice features but the tools are a rude joke. For that kind of money I at least expected good quality full size tools, but Meile's tools are as cheap as those that Kenmore sells. All that money for a vacuum and they cannot even give you decent tools. I didn't see the wand. The only thing I see it has going for it are the motors. They have an honest to gawd all metal motor like Kenmores used to have. The vacuum ought to be durable. But the crappy tools! Nein danke.
Looked at a Sebo canister later in the day. Same thing as the Miele. Above average quality canister body, probably very durable, ok hose, but the tools and the Sebo wand are frankly budget items. Give me stainless steel button lock wands, not this aluminum telescopic crap with sliding contacts inside, and the kind of tools one found on 80's and 90's Kenmores.
